Questions and Answers Date answered: 23 June 2003

S2W-00730

The membership of the Healthcare Associated Infection Task Force is detailed in the table.Dr Mac Armstrong, Chief Medical Officer, ChairDr Frank Bone, Consultant MicrobiologistDumfries and Galloway Royal InfirmaryMr Tim Brett, General ManagerScottish Centre for Infection and Environmental HealthMr Alistair Brown, Head, Performance Management DivisionScottish Executive Health DepartmentMr James T Brown, Head, Public Health Division Scottish Executive Health DepartmentMs Susan Brimelow, ManagerIndependent Healthcare Division, Central West RegionDr Peter Christie, Senior Medical OfficerScottish Executive Health DepartmentDr Michael Cornbleet, Senior Medical OfficerScottish Executive Health DepartmentDr Brian Cowan, Medical DirectorSouth Glasgow University Hospitals NHS TrustMrs Rosslyn Crockett, Director of NursingGreater Glasgow Primary Care NHS TrustDr Andrew K Fraser, Deputy Chief Medical OfficerScottish Executive Health DepartmentMr John Gallacher, Joint SecretaryScottish Partnership ForumMrs Liz Gillies, Director of HAI InitiativeNHS Education for ScotlandMr John Glennie, Chief ExecutiveNHS BordersMr Robert Howe, Head of Environmental ServicesSouth Lanarkshire CouncilMiss Anne Jarvie, Chief Nursing OfficerScottish Executive Health DepartmentMr Adrian Lucas, Chief ExecutiveScottish Ambulance ServiceMrs Maggie McCowan, Senior Manager, Infection ControlInfection Control Nurses Association (Scotland)Mr Ian McLuckie, Chief ExecutiveThe Property and Environment Forum Mrs Hazel Meechan, National Development OfficerScottish Executive Health Department Mrs Diane Murray, Partnership and Employment PracticeScottish Executive Health DepartmentMr Mike Palmer, Assistant Director Workforce and PolicyScottish Executive Health DepartmentMr Robert B F Peat, General ManagerEastern Glasgow LHCCMr Tom ReillyLay representativeMrs Marjory RussellLay representativeDr Charles Saunders, Consultant in Public Health MedicineNHS FifeMs Lynda Sawers, Corporate Communications ManagerScottish Executive Health DepartmentMr Ross Scott, Policy Implementation and DevelopmentScottish Executive Health DepartmentDr David Steel, Chief Executive NHS Quality Improvement ScotlandMrs Margaret Tannahill, Project Leader, HAI Task ForceScottish Executive Health DepartmentMr Ray Watkins, Chief Dental OfficerScottish Executive Health DepartmentThe task force, which has met on two occasions and will meet again in the autumn, is overseeing work already in progress and commissioning several new working groups to address a number of specified tasks which are set out in the Hospital Acquired Infection Action Plan.
